Problem: printing to HP LaserJet - SAMBA and CUPS problem?
Hi Debian masters, I have installed a Debian box at the office which is mainly a Windows network: emba-master:/home/emres# uname -a Linux emba-master 2.4.27-2-386 #1 Mon May 16 16:47:51 JST 2005 i686 GNU/Linux Then I also installed SAMBA and CUPS. For now, we can connect to Debian and use it as a file server. It is also possible to sit in front of the machine and print to the HP LaserJet 1100 connected to it. *Problem*: I just can't make MS Windows PCs print to HP LaserJet installed on Debian. Here's smb.conf: == emba-master:/home/emres# cat /etc/samba/smb.conf | egrep -v " *(;|#)" [global] workgroup = emba.networks server string = %h server (Samba %v) log file = /var/log/samba/log.%m max log size = 1000 syslog = 0 panic action = /usr/share/samba/panic-action %d security = user socket options = TCP_NODELAY [webroot] comment = Web Server Root path = /var/www/apache2-default/web/ writable = yes [homes] comment = Home Directories browseable = yes [Programs] path = /home/winshare/programs/ comment = Programs writable = yes [Games] path = /home/winshare/games/ comment = Games writable = yes [Movies] path = /home/winshare/movies/ comment = Movies writable = yes writable = yes create mask = 0777 directory mask = 0777 [printers] [print$] comment = Printer Drivers path = /var/lib/samba/printers browseable = yes read only = yes guest ok = yes [EmbaPrinter] comment = EmbaPrinter writeable = yes printable = yes path = /var/spool/samba == And cupsaddsmb worked without problems: = emba-master:/home/emres# cupsaddsmb -H emba-master -U root -h emba-master -v EmbaPrinter Password for root required to access emba-master via SAMBA: Running command: rpcclient emba-master -N -U'root%X' -c 'setdriver EmbaPrinter EmbaPrinter' Succesfully set EmbaPrinter to driver EmbaPrinter. = However, when I connect from a MS Windows PC to \\emba-master and see a printer named EmbaPrinter and right-click on it, trying to Connect it doesn't provide me any valid driver (showing an unrelated local folder on my PC). Besides, as you see above there's a "path = /var/lib/samba/printers" line in smb.com however: = emba-master:/home/emres# ls -laR /var/lib/samba/printers/ /var/lib/samba/printers/: toplam 16 drwxr-xr-x 4 root root 4096 2005-11-25 00:48 . drwxr-xr-x 3 root root 4096 2005-11-25 00:50 .. drwxr-xr-x 2 root root 4096 2005-05-27 10:16 W32X86 drwxr-xr-x 2 root root 4096 2005-05-27 10:16 WIN40 /var/lib/samba/printers/W32X86: toplam 8 drwxr-xr-x 2 root root 4096 2005-05-27 10:16 . drwxr-xr-x 4 root root 4096 2005-11-25 00:48 .. /var/lib/samba/printers/WIN40: toplam 8 drwxr-xr-x 2 root root 4096 2005-05-27 10:16 . drwxr-xr-x 4 root root 4096 2005-11-25 00:48 .. == Where are the drivers? Am I doing something wrong? Another strange situation when I start my Windows Explorer to browse \\emba-master in the "Printers" shared folder I see another printer called "lp dot matrix printer" which I didn't define in smb.conf; I also tried my chance with that, trying to install some HP driver but then I still couldn't print. What shoul I check? How can I troubleshoot this? All I need is to be able to print from MS Windows clients to the HP LaserJet installed on Debian (which is working fine locally).
